MC Orin defies odds with new single Kick Back a hypnotic anthem of resilience and dreams

Zurich, Switzerland โ€“ August 1, 2025 โ€“ Swiss hip-hop artist MC Orin has released his latest single โ€œKick Back,โ€ a deeply personal yet universally engaging record that blends introspection, vibrant Latin American influences, and raw authenticity. More than just a song, Kick Back is the story of a man refusing to let blindness, mental illness, or adversity silence his creativity.

A hypnotic sound with layers of emotion

From the very first beat, Kick Back hooks listeners with its therapeutic, laid-back energy. Itโ€™s hypnotizing and emotionally calming, yet it also carries an infectious groove thatโ€™s impossible to ignore. The balance between chill vibes and danceable energy makes it a track you can relax toโ€”or move with.

What makes the song especially dynamic is Orinโ€™s creative tempo switch midway through, adding depth and unpredictability. The shift doesnโ€™t break the flowโ€”it amplifies it, showing Orinโ€™s mastery of production and rhythm. His performance stays perfectly in sync with the beat, proof of his control and skill as both an emcee and a producer.

A voice reminiscent of J. Cole with a twist of Latin inspiration

Vocally and lyrically, Orinโ€™s delivery is smooth, authentic, and introspectiveโ€”drawing comparisons to J. Cole. But while his flow carries that thoughtful, confessional style, his melodies are touched by Latin American music influences. That fusion injects vibrant color into the track, bridging cultures and genres.

In his own words, Kick Back is about his dream of becoming a rockstarโ€”a vision rooted not in fantasy but in the grit of lived experience. Orin produced, recorded, and mixed the track himself despite being legally blind. His story is as powerful as the music itself.

Overcoming obstacles to create art

MC Orinโ€™s journey hasnโ€™t been easy. Living with severe mental illness and declining eyesight, heโ€™s had to fight harder than most to find his voice. Music has been both therapy and expression, a tool to make sense of his struggles and turn them into art.

His bio paints the picture: inspired by the hard-hitting drums and dusty confidence of 90s hip-hop and drawn to the trap soundscape with its intricate hi-hats and booming 808s, Orin built a unique hybrid sound. Add in his skills as a drummer and even his baritone ukulele, and you get an artist who refuses to be boxed in.

As he once put it:

โ€œMusic isnโ€™t just listening to a product on a major radio station. For me, music should be treated like an antique painting. The modern world may be losing contact with real art due to technology, but Iโ€™ll never give up. Iโ€™ll march this path with a cane in one hand and a mic in the other.โ€

About the artist

MC Orin is a Swiss hip-hop artist carving a unique lane in the global music scene. Balancing personal struggles with relentless creativity, he produces, writes, and performs with a level of authenticity thatโ€™s rare in modern music. His debut singles established him in his native tongue, but with Kick Back, he steps fully into English-language hip-hop, expanding his reach to global audiences.

Currently, heโ€™s working on a new EP filled with deep vibes, a continuation of his mission to create music that feels less like product and more like art.
